Regarding Sterling, we don't play to his strengths and neither have City this season hence his drop off in form. His style of play does not suit slow build ups, he was majestic in the city team with Daivd Silva because they would be slow slow and Silva would find a little round the corner pass that put sterling on the foot front bombing forward, we don't do that, we pass for passing sake and then blame sterling when it all breaks down. Rather than pass, pass explode, whixj is frustrating as both Grealish amd Foden are excellent at this, but alas we'll stick with both rice and Phillips or Henderson who are masters at picking the ball up off the centre half and giving it to the other centre half.
